Product Description

Frequency Selective Low Noise Amplifier is a frequency selective RF low noise amplifier designed for 950-2050 MHz operation. This 950-2050 MHz LNA amplifies desired signals while attenuating unwanted ones by using a built-in front-end Band Pass Filter, improving signal quality, receiver sensitivity, and overall receiver performance.

This 44 dB gain frequency selective LNA features noise figure ≤ 2.0 dB, ALC range ≥ 25 dB, output power P1dB ≥ 0 dBm, 2×N-Type connectors, and 50 Ohm nominal impedance. Gain flatness over full band is ≤ 1.9 dB, and the compact 115x68x24 mm case is protected from dust and moisture for tiny, reliable operation on +10 to +24 V.

Parameter Value
Product name Frequency Selective Low Noise Amplifier 950-2050 MHz, 44 dB, 2×N-Type, 50 Ohm
Device type Frequency Selective Low Noise Amplifier
Frequency range 950-2050 MHz
Nominal impedance 50 Ohms
In/Out type of connector N-Type
Gain ≥ 44 dB
Gain flatness over full band ≤ 1.9 dB
Amplitude response unity gain 950-2050 MHz any 30 MHz ± 0.5 dB
Input return loss ≤ 10 dB
Output return loss ≤ 10 dB
Noise Figure ≤ 2.0 dB
Output power, P1dB ≥ 0 dBm
ALC range, min ≥ 25 dB
Input voltage +10…+24 V
Power consumption ≤ 1.0 W
Operating temperature –40 to +50
Storage temperature –60 to +80
Dimensions 115 × 68 × 24 mm
Weight 0.25 kg
Filtering Built-in front-end Band Pass Filter
Housing Compact case protected from dust and moisture

How It Works❓

A frequency selective LNA uses a built-in front-end Band Pass Filter to remove unwanted signals and noise before amplification. After filtering, the amplifier increases the desired signal level, making it stronger relative to the noise floor and improving receiver sensitivity and overall system performance.
